Replying to: smopart (May 30, 2007 6:36 pm) thanks a bunch for your input. Here's an update on where I am: went back to the local dealer on 31-May hoping to get them to reduce their last offer. They said they might be able to work something out because they have other RXs on the lot with options I want but not in the exterior color I was looking for. I didn’t take their offer since I didn’t like the other colors they have. Started sending out ‘feelers’ to other dealers out of town and will probably end up getting it from one of them. The first quote I received was $41,250 (w/out fees/taxes included) – looks promising so far. For those out there looking, I signed up consumer reports and found out that there’s a dealer holdback of $748. This brings the dealer bottomline on base RX FWD to $33,046 (including destination). Not sure how accurate CR is but thought I share this info with the forum. Btw, has anyone had any luck negotiating an RX with mark levinson system? That is really my ideal option package but they seem to be rare to find and therefore harder to negotiate. |

I am shopping for a 2005 rx330. The last quote I got was the following: premium plus + nav + certified pre-owned. Price=35,800 (without tax, reg, and fees) Total(with taxes/fees/etc) = ~38,000 Miles: 37,000 3.9% financing 36 months (not a lease) NY/NJ area. This seems like a really high price considering some of the quotes I've seem on this forum for the new 2008 350 - about 40k. Any thoughts on the price and why there is such a small difference between the 2005 and 2008? Thanks in advance.
